Strategic management courses can help you learn competitive analysis, strategic planning, organizational behavior, and performance measurement. You can build skills in resource allocation, risk assessment, and change management to effectively navigate business challenges. Many courses introduce tools like SWOT analysis, balanced scorecards, and PESTEL frameworks, which support decision-making and strategy formulation in real-world business contexts.
